I came across Tropicana & Bonaire fun apartments - both owned & operated by Roland & Irene (the 2 nicest people I met on Bonaire).
There places are simple, clean, affordable, well located & secure.
Simple - because - I am extremely active - therefore was able to wash out my dive equipment in a nice wash basin - hang my stuff on there convenient racks - take a shower & go again - all w/o walking more than 25 feet. Most other places required a 10 minute walk from a communal parking lot. (1 place even supplied its guests w/ wheel barrows - to lug there stuff long distances. They also payed about 1/2 again more than me - but the wheel barrow was included - I think.
Clean & simple rooms - after witnessing my fellow dive buddies accommodations, I was staying in a 5 star vs. there 1 star.
The room I stayed in was set up perfectly for 1 or 2 persons + it had a small kitchen - for light cooking. (small stove, sink & refrigerator). I also had a nice little porch w/ a table & light that was surrounded by plants for privacy. There is also a T.V. w/ cable. (the little I used the internet - there is free access in the mall or you can rent time on a computer there) (phone - since I had sev'l. dive buddies & wanted to see what the wind was like on the southern part of the island - I rented a phone -which after I purchased 55 mins. - it was free = a lot cheaper than using your cell phone from home + I was able to call the states using a calling card - which was far cheaper & less hassle than 1 of the many phone booths that do not work for int'l.)
Secure - because there is a main gate that is secured at all times - I was able to hang my dive gear out on the racks & leave w/o any worries. (Across the street from me was a popular place for single divers that seemingly had many problems w/ theft. Since I dove w/ several of them - I was told that they could not leave there stuff unattended - so they had to sit & watch it dry / put it in a locker - where it would be safe - but would not get dry.)
The location was perfect, in respects to diving, eating (downtown Kralendijk) & everything else I did.
They even set me up w/ a vehicle & a dive shop for unlimited air. (Yellow submarine - great dive shop w/ several locations).
